The Peugeot J7, the Reference Utility of the 70s

Launched in 1968, the Peugeot J7 represented the natural evolution of post-war French utility vehicles. Developed to meet the growing needs of commerce and small businesses, this compact van embodied modernity with its straight lines and rational design. Its spacious body and reliable engine made it the ideal companion for merchants and craftsmen.

The J7 was distinguished by its exceptional versatility and robustness. With its 1.3-liter gasoline engine, it offered a good balance between performance and economy, essential qualities for professionals. Its large side area also made it an excellent advertising platform, as evidenced by this version in tuna colors.

This vehicle enjoyed notable commercial success, particularly among small businesses that valued its maneuverability in the city and optimized loading capacity for urban deliveries.

Peugeot in the Era of Modern Utilities

In the 1960s-70s, Peugeot actively diversified its range to capture the utility vehicle market. With its automotive expertise, the lion brand developed solutions tailored to emerging professional needs. The J7 was part of this strategy for developing light commercial vehicles.

This period marked a turning point for Peugeot, cementing its position as a general-purpose manufacturer. Founded in 1810 by the Peugeot family, the company had transitioned from metallurgy to automotive in 1889. By the 1970s, it represented French excellence in automotive construction, blending tradition and technological innovation.

Comment comprendre les échelles des miniatures ?

L'échelle indique le rapport de réduction entre la vraie voiture et la miniature. Par exemple, à l'échelle 1/43, chaque centimètre de la miniature correspond à 43 centimètres sur le véhicule réel.

Concrètement, une Ferrari miniature au 1/18 fait environ 25-30 cm de long, tandis qu'au 1/43 elle mesure approximativement 10 cm.

Quelles échelles sont disponibles ?

Nos miniatures sont proposées principalement aux échelles 1/43, 1/24, 1/18 et 1/87 (HO). L'échelle est systématiquement indiquée dans la fiche produit.

Plus le second chiffre est petit, plus la miniature est grande (ex: 1/18 est plus grande qu'1/43).
